Masthead Media Announces Winners of 2022 Women in Content Marketing Awards

2022 Women in Content Marketing Awards

The Women in Content Marketing Awards (WICMAs) recognize and celebrate women who lead and shape the landscape of the content marketing industry.

NEW YORK CITY, NEW YORK, UNITED STATES, September 27, 2022 /EINPresswire.com/ -- Masthead Media, a full-service content marketing company founded and led by women, officially announced the winners of the 2022 Women in Content Marketing Awards (WICMAs). The awards were presented in partnership with the Content Marketing Institute, a leading global content marketing education and training organization.

The WICMAs are the industry’s singular recognition of top women leaders, freelancers, and rising stars in the content marketing space. The awards put a spotlight on the extraordinary content marketing achievements made by a diverse group of female creators and marketers at all levels of their careers.

This year’s nominations for the five WICMA award categories—WICMA Content Marketer of the Year, Marketing Leader of the Year, Pivot, Rising Star, and Freelance Excellence—more than tripled from 2019, with hundreds of women marketers submitting their materials.

“There are so many incredible, diverse women in content marketing who are fueling innovation, skillfully leading teams, and driving results for their brands and organizations,” says Amanda Kreuser, co-founder of the WICMAs and Masthead Media.

“Far too few of these women are spotlighted as thought leaders or given any kind of recognition for the contributions they’re making to our industry,” adds Julie Hochheiser Ilkovich, WICMAs and Masthead Media co-founder. “We created the WICMAs in order to bring overdue and well-deserved focus to these inspiring, industry-shaping women.”

A panel of content marketing industry leaders judged this year’s WICMAs, including past winners.
